Louis Xv Style Carved Walnut and Cane Settee

1900 - 1920
Description

An elegant early twentieth century carved walnut canapé or three-seat settee, executed in the Louis XV taste and distinguished by its richly modeled rococo framework and extensive cane work. The serpentine crest rail rises in a series of four shaped arches, centered by a finely carved shell cartouche flanked by scrolling acanthus and foliate ornament. Below, the back is divided into five panels, each inset with tightly woven cane, framed by molded and carved stiles. Two shaped walnut splats with beautifully figured burr veneer reserves provide visual contrast against the open cane ground, lending warmth and depth to the overall composition.

The outscrolled arms terminate in graceful volutes and are fully caned at the sides, an unusual and refined detail that enhances both lightness and craftsmanship. The arm supports flow seamlessly into a serpentine seat rail, lavishly carved with rocailles, C-scrolls, stylized foliage, and shell motifs. The carving is crisp and well-articulated throughout, with particular attention to the knees, which display bold acanthus carving above cabriole legs that taper elegantly to pad feet. The rear legs follow the line of the frame with subtle curvature, maintaining the fluidity characteristic of the Louis XV idiom.

The seat is fitted with a pair of loose, generously proportioned cushions upholstered in a soft blue fabric, providing a pleasing tonal counterpoint to the warm honey-brown patina of the walnut.

Louis XV style furniture is defined by its curvilinear design, light proportions, and Rococo influences. Key elements include cabriole legs, asymmetrical carving, floral and shell motifs, and naturalistic curves.

These settees were traditionally crafted from solid hardwoods such as walnut, beech, or fruitwood, featuring hand-woven rattan cane panels for the backrest and armrests, alongside upholstered seat cushions.

Authentic period craftsmanship displays hand-carved joinery details, subtle asymmetry in shell and foliage carved motifs, hand-woven cane work, and natural oxidation or wear patterns on the wooden frame.

Keep the piece away from direct heat sources to prevent the wood and cane from drying out. Clean the frame with a soft cloth, polish walnut components with natural beeswax, and lightly vacuum the cane panels with a soft brush attachment.
